Output 73d57fa2e958e66e9767a81d781150f2811ffcbdfa33b11e0e2469ab30b60cb0:2

value
21131353
script pubkey
OP_0 OP_PUSHBYTES_20 63432ed5f8a8e283fc64218d5acf59114c5f1ff8
address
bc1qvdpja40c4r3g8lryyxx44n6ez9x978lcyrn5u4
transaction
73d57fa2e958e66e9767a81d781150f2811ffcbdfa33b11e0e2469ab30b60cb0
spent
true